DSU visits Midland in season football opener Saturday night
August 25, 2011
THIS WEEK: Dakota State (0-0 overall record) and Midland (0-0, 0-0 Great Plains Athletic Conference) meet in both teams' season opener on Saturday at 7 p.m. The Trojans will travel to Memorial Field in Fremont, Neb.
THE SERIES: Saturday's game marks the second meeting between Dakota State and Midland in a series that began last year. Midland defeated the Trojans 38-7 on Aug. 28, 2010 at Trojan Field in Madison, S.D.
DSU MAKES TRANSITION TO A.I.I.: Starting this fall, Dakota State makes their transition to Association of Independent Institutions (A.I.I.). The Trojans competed in their final year of the Dakota Athletic Conference (DAC) last spring.
THEY'RE BACK: The Trojans return a total of 36 players from last year's squad.
TROJANS IN OPENERS: Dakota State's last season opener win was on Aug. 26, 2006. The Trojans defeated Waldorf (Iowa) 31-23 in Madison, S.D. DSU suffered four straight season opener losses - at Hastings in 2007 (9-13), vs. Bacone (Okla.) (27-34) in 2008, vs. University of Minnesota-Morris in 2009 (20-21) and vs. Midland in 2010 (7-38).
FOOTBALL FORECAST: Saturday looks to be a perfect night for the Trojans to open the 2011 season. The forecast in Fremont calls for a high of 80 degrees and a low of 61 degrees with a sunny afternoon, becoming partly cloudy skies during the evening hours.
NAIA FOOTBALL NATIONAL PRESEASON RANKINGS: Midland ranks No. 17 in the NAIA Football National Preseason rankings, released on Aug. 8, 2011. The Warriors received 118 points to the poll. Dakota State is not ranked.
DSU FOOTBALL HISTORY LESSON: Dakota State is in its 92nd year of competition. The Trojans own an all-time record of 267-441-17. DSU opened their first year of competition in 1908 with an overall record of 4-1-1.

UP NEXT: Dakota State plays their first home game of the season on Sept. 3 at Trojan Field. The Trojans welcome their in-state rival Dakota Wesleyan of the Great Plains Athletic Conference. Kick-off is set for 6 p.m.
